| def get_weather(place:str)-> str: #it's import to specify the return type | |
| #Keep this format for the description / args / args description but feel free to modify the tool | |
| """A tool that get weather of a certain location. | |
| Args: | |
| place: city location | |
| """ | |
| code_map = { | |
| 0: "Clear", 1: "Mostly clear", 2: "Partly cloudy", 3: "Overcast", | |
| 45: "Fog", 48: "Rime fog", | |
| 51: "Light drizzle", 53: "Drizzle", 55: "Heavy drizzle", | |
| 61: "Light rain", 63: "Rain", 65: "Heavy rain", | |
| 71: "Light snow", 73: "Snow", 75: "Heavy snow", | |
| 80: "Rain showers", 81: "Showers", 82: "Heavy showers", | |
| 95: "Thunderstorm", 96: "T-storm (hail)", 99: "Severe t-storm" | |
| } | |
| try: | |
| g = requests.get( | |
| "https://geocoding-api.open-meteo.com/v1/search", | |
| params={"name": place, "count": 1, "language": "en", "format": "json"}, | |
| timeout=10, | |
| ).json() | |
| if not g.get("results"): | |
| return None | |
| lat = g["results"][0]["latitude"] | |
| lon = g["results"][0]["longitude"] | |
| name = g["results"][0]["name"] | |
| w = requests.get( | |
| "https://api.open-meteo.com/v1/forecast", | |
| params={ | |
| "latitude": lat, | |
| "longitude": lon, | |
| "current": "temperature_2m,weather_code" | |
| }, | |
| timeout=10, | |
| ).json().get("current") | |
| if not w: | |
| return None | |
| code = w.get("weather_code") | |
| return { | |
| "location": name, | |
| "temperature_c": w.get("temperature_2m"), | |
| "condition": code_map.get(code, f"Code {code}") | |
| } | |
| except Exception: | |
| return None | |
